Output ea34d2973d25dcc8f6f93fca5531aad28770c931e4191a56989884ad793b78e6:3

value
53552023414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c3f18e4f0f6dac11211d7284f5e538daa6ead838 OP_EQUAL
address
3KZ54YmAT8x3j9zBN41FxxnWj7SQ5sZGbS
transaction
ea34d2973d25dcc8f6f93fca5531aad28770c931e4191a56989884ad793b78e6
spent
true